>When I began programming with FoxBase it was standard practice to refer to fields as tablename->fieldname and to just refer to variables as varname. When FoxPro came out the mdot notation for vars became standard and I think I missed a basic shift in philosophy.

FWIW, there was no change, except for the addition of the "." as a synonym for "->". Fields always had precedence, even in FoxBase.
